Fire alarm triggered at hospital by construction work, Pleasant Prairie WI
A fire alarm at Froedtert Pleasant Prairie Hospital was triggered but no fire was found. The alarm was likely caused by construction drilling on the fourth floor above the sensor. No evacuation was needed and no signs of fire were detected during the investigation.
